Low Carb Country Split Bread

Indulge in the rustic charm of homemade bread with this Low Carb Country Split Bread, a keto-friendly twist on the classic loaf. Made with a nutrient-rich blend of almond and coconut flours, this recipe is a perfect alternative for those following low-carb or gluten-free diets. Fluffy yet hearty, the bread gets a tender crumb from a mix of eggs, butter, and unsweetened almond milk, while a touch of apple cider vinegar enhances its rise and flavor. Topped with sesame seeds for added texture and nutty depth, it bakes to a beautiful golden brown in just 45 minutes. Whether served toasted with butter, paired with soups, or used for sandwiches, this versatile loaf fits seamlessly into your low-carb lifestyle. Simple to make and packed with wholesome ingredients, this recipe is destined to become a staple in your kitchen.

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:45 mins
Total Time:60 mins
Servings: 12

Ingredients

  • 2 cups Almond flour
  • 0.25 cup Coconut flour
  • 1 tablespoon Ba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Xanthan gum
  • 0.25 cup Butter
  • 4 large Eggs
  • 0.5 cup Unsweetened almond milk
  • 1 teaspoon Ap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on Sesame seeds

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a loaf pan with parchment paper.

Step 2

In a large mixing bowl, combine almond flour, coconut flour, baking powder, salt, and xanthan gum. Stir well to ensure all dry ingredients are evenly distributed.

Step 3

Melt the butter in a microwave or on the stovetop. Allow it to cool slightly to avoid cooking the eggs when mixed.

Step 4

In a separate bowl, whisk together the melted butter, eggs, almond milk, and apple cider vinegar until well combined.

Step 5

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, stirring continuously to form a smooth batter.

Step 6

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an, smoothing the top with a spatula.

Step 7

Sprinkle sesame seeds evenly over the top of the batter.

Step 8

Place the loaf pan in the preheated oven and bake for 40-45 minutes, or until the loaf is gol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 9

Remove the bread from the oven and let it c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

Step 10

Slice the bread and serve. Store any leftovers in an airtight container for up to a week.
